logo

Output 7599959b1cc93199772987dcc66f2b6a38c06308e7c6609c1b52e5b0e4fe41dc:1

value
148644678
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 68b7aa03122bb98176322b772447a6b626752d8f OP_EQUALVERIFY OP_CHECKSIG
address
1AYhJA58hDiDZ84NuwQRfNvT6Q5xYbBo5p
transaction
7599959b1cc93199772987dcc66f2b6a38c06308e7c6609c1b52e5b0e4fe41dc